A separation process or technique is a method that converts a mixture or solution of chemical substances into two or more distinct product mixtures.At least one of results of the separation is enriched in one or more of the source mixture's constituents. In some cases, a separation may fully divide the mixture into pure constituents.

Suppose you are givena mixture ofsand, iron filings, common salt, solid salt and naphthalene. You can separate its components as follows: Iron filings-by magnetic separation Naphthalene-by sublimation Common salt and sand are dissolved in water. Salt is soluble but sand being insoluble, settles and can be separated by sedimentation, decantation ...
Spread the sand, salt and iron mixture on a flat surface. Wrap the magnet in the paper towel. Use the magnet to remove the iron by pulling it across the surface of the mixture. The filings stick to the magnet while the sand and salt are left behind. Remove the paper towel from the magnet to collect the filings. Use warm water to dissolve the salt.

In order to separate iron filling from sulphur,a horse shoe type magnet is moved on the surface of the mixture. The iron fillings are attracted by the magnet, they cling to the poles of the magnet and get separated. This process has to be repeated a number of times to …

Filtration is a separation method used to separate out pure substances in mixtures comprised of particles some of which are large enough in size to be captured with a porous material.Particle size can vary considerably, given the type of mixture. For instance, stream water is a mixture that contains naturally occurring biological organisms like bacteria, viruses, and protozoans.

The aluminum reduces the iron oxide to molten iron and forms a slag of aluminum oxide on its surface. The reaction is very exothermic; temperatures above 2,500°C (4,500°F) are often reached. Typically, the molten iron is poured into the joint to be welded, providing both heat for fusion and filler metal.
